🤯 AI video is getting dangerously close to “just give it the brief.” 😎 I got early access to Wan 3.0 and was invited to create an official ad for the launch. 📝 So instead of making a normal product demo, I made an ad about a struggling ad agency with boring clients, tiny budgets and one machine that suddenly changes how they work. The concept: They can throw almost anything into it. A PDF brief, a website, whatever the client gives them, and turn that into a finished commercial. After making the film, a few things really stood out: 😳 The realism is getting weirdly good.  Not just skin texture or sharpness. The people behave like people. Tiny expressions, reactions, awkward pauses, subtle changes in emotion. I could actually direct a performance instead of generating 50 clips and hoping someone looked vaguely concerned. And ofc 1080p generations. 🤓 Character consistency is finally becoming useful for actual filmmaking.  I had six recurring characters, products and the same environment appearing throughout the film. Keeping all of that coherent shot to shot is usually where AI workflows start falling apart. 🎥 The camera actually understands the scene.  In longer takes, it knows where the characters are and can naturally move its attention to whoever is speaking. With generations up to 30 seconds, you can start thinking in terms of scenes instead of individual 5-second clips. 🤩 And probably the most interesting one: Anything → video. Give it a document.  Give it a URL.  Give it the raw material a client would normally send an agency. And it can actually interpret what it’s looking at and turn that context into video. I absolutely don’t think this removes the need for creatives. If anything, it makes the creative decisions matter more because the execution is getting faster.  That’s the part I find most interesting: the gap between idea → brief → finished visual is getting smaller and smaller. 🧠 Workflow breakdown coming this week!
